What is GreenCell Mobility?
Founded in 2019 in Maharashtra, India, GreenCell Mobility is a key player in the Transportation/Trucking/Railroad industry. The company is dedicated to building a comprehensive platform for Electric Mobility-as-a-Service. Its operations focus on deploying electric buses to offer more affordable, non-polluting, on-demand shared transportation. GreenCell Mobility also develops essential charging infrastructure and enabling products crucial for the broader e-mobility value chain, positioning itself as a comprehensive solution provider in the burgeoning electric transport market.
How much funding has GreenCell Mobility raised?
GreenCell Mobility has raised a total of $55M across 1 funding round:
Debt
$55M
Debt (2022): $55M with participation from ADB and Asian Infrastructure Investment Bank
Key Investors in GreenCell Mobility
ADB
Asian Development Bank (ADB) is a multilateral development finance institution established in 1966, dedicated to promoting social and economic development in Asia and the Pacific through loans, technical assistance, grants, and equity investments.
Asian Infrastructure Investment Bank
Asian Infrastructure Investment Bank (AIIB) is a multilateral development bank headquartered in Beijing, China, focused on providing financial support and security for community infrastructure projects.
